Thierry Larchier d'Hirson
Thierry Larchier d'Hirson or d'Hireçon, or de Hérisson, (1270 in Bourbonnais – 23 August 1328) was a French cleric under Robert II, Count of Artois. Hirson was employed by Philip IV of France on several occasions. He became a canon of Arras in 1299; chancellor of Mahaut, Countess of Artois in 1303; provost of Aire-sur-la-Lys in 1309; and was appointed Bishop of Arras in April 1328. He died 23 August 1328.
